手把手教你打造校友會(huì)與工程學(xué)院聯(lián)動(dòng)管理系統(tǒng)
大家好呀!今天我們來聊聊怎么用代碼搭建一個(gè)超酷的“校友會(huì)系統(tǒng)”和“工程學(xué)院”的聯(lián)動(dòng)平臺(tái)。這個(gè)系統(tǒng)可以方便校友們找到學(xué)長學(xué)姐,同時(shí)也能讓工程學(xué)院更好地管理學(xué)生資源。聽起來是不是很有趣?
首先,我們需要確定幾個(gè)核心功能:
1. 用戶登錄注冊;
2. 校友信息管理(比如專業(yè)、年級等);
3. 學(xué)院活動(dòng)發(fā)布與參與。
**第一步:搭建環(huán)境**
我們要用Python寫后端邏輯,用MySQL存儲(chǔ)數(shù)據(jù)。先安裝一些必要的庫:
pip install flask pymysql
**第二步:數(shù)據(jù)庫設(shè)計(jì)**
在MySQL里創(chuàng)建兩個(gè)主要表:`alumni` 和 `events`。
CREATE TABLE alumni ( id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(50), major VARCHAR(50), year INT, email VARCHAR(100) ); CREATE TABLE events ( id INT AUTO_INCREMENT PRIMARY KEY, title VARCHAR(100), description TEXT, date DATE, location VARCHAR(100) );
**第三步:編寫Flask應(yīng)用**
創(chuàng)建一個(gè)簡單的Flask應(yīng)用來處理請求:
from flask import Flask, request, jsonify import pymysql app = Flask(__name__) # 連接數(shù)據(jù)庫 db = pymysql.connect(host='localhost', user='root', password='yourpassword', database='school') @app.route('/register', methods=['POST']) def register(): data = request.get_json() cursor = db.cursor() sql = "INSERT INTO alumni (name, major, year, email) VALUES (%s, %s, %s, %s)" try: cursor.execute(sql, (data['name'], data['major'], data['year'], data['email'])) db.commit() return jsonify({"status": "success"}), 201 except Exception as e: db.rollback() return jsonify({"status": "error", "message": str(e)}), 500 if __name__ == '__main__': app.run(debug=True)
**第四步:測試接口**
使用Postman或curl發(fā)送請求試試看:
curl -X POST http://127.0.0.1:5000/register -H "Content-Type: application/json" -d '{"name":"張三","major":"計(jì)算機(jī)科學(xué)","year":2020,"email":"zhangsan@example.com"}'
這樣,我們就完成了一個(gè)基礎(chǔ)版本的校友會(huì)系統(tǒng)和工程學(xué)院聯(lián)動(dòng)管理平臺(tái)啦!
總結(jié)一下,我們用了Python Flask做后端,MySQL存數(shù)據(jù),實(shí)現(xiàn)了用戶注冊功能。接下來還可以添加更多功能,比如校友搜索、活動(dòng)報(bào)名等。希望這篇文章對你有幫助,動(dòng)手試試吧!
本站知識(shí)庫部分內(nèi)容及素材來源于互聯(lián)網(wǎng),如有侵權(quán),聯(lián)系必刪!
讀過這篇文章的讀者還喜歡:
校友會(huì)系統(tǒng)的Java實(shí)現(xiàn)與功能探索校友會(huì)系統(tǒng)與大學(xué)的共生關(guān)系校友會(huì)系統(tǒng)在師范大學(xué)中的作用與意義探索校友會(huì)管理系統(tǒng)的開源之路校友系統(tǒng)+大模型知識(shí)庫=知識(shí)與情感的雙倍快樂打造高效校友會(huì)管理系統(tǒng)的開發(fā)實(shí)踐基于大模型知識(shí)庫的校友管理系統(tǒng)構(gòu)建與應(yīng)用校友會(huì)系統(tǒng)在理工大學(xué)中的重要性與實(shí)踐構(gòu)建基于校友會(huì)系統(tǒng)的校園私董會(huì)平臺(tái)校友會(huì)管理系統(tǒng)與人工智能體的融合探索